What Makes Nigiri Special?

Nigiri seems simple: a slice of raw fish placed over a small ball of seasoned rice. But making great nigiri is far from easy. Every detail matters. The rice must be warm, lightly vinegared, and shaped correctly. The fish must be fresh, sliced properly, and served at just the right temperature. Timing, pressure, and proportion all play a role.

Unlike rolls loaded with sauces or toppings, nigiri leaves no room for error. That’s why sushi chefs often treat it as a test of skill. In this minimal format, technique and sourcing matter most.
